Purpose

To execute through administration, technical and management techniques, design, and direction of transportation projects to ensure the successful completion, on time and within allocated budget.Develop sustainable transportation solutions to make communities more livable by reducing traffic congestion, preserving and restoring open space, supporting local development, and improving safety for all users.

Responsibilities

Leadership and Direction

  • Receive broad guidance from senior-level management relating to overall key objectives, critical issues, new concepts, and policy matters and general parameters for execution. Manage people and processes to ensure effective execution. Review work produced by staff for quality assurance.
  • Provide mentorship through counsel, guidance, and knowledge to junior staff as a key component to the development of future Project and Senior Project Managers.

At The Operational And Company Level

  • Coordinate with other internal departments to meet project requirements.
  • Support other disciplines with traffic engineering expertise.
  • Supervise and monitor client relationship strategies, acting as primary client contact on assigned projects and maintaining client satisfaction.
  • Lead regular project staff meetings.
  • Assist with the marketing of the firm's capabilities to establish new clients and enhance relationships.

Do the Work

  • Manage projects or direction of transportation tasks on projects and monitor project progress for technical accuracy and adherence to schedule and budget.
  • May assist with budgeting, staffing, scheduling and client management tasks.
  • Develop and maintain project budgets and schedules.
  • Assist in definition of scope of assigned transportation projects and develop plan to accomplish projects.
  • Monitor progress toward deliverable schedules and compile project status reports.
  • Provide technical assistance in the resolution of design problems and provide technical quality control of multiple assigned projects.
  • Prepare client presentations and attend public meetings,
  • Review plans and prepare or review technical specifications, contract documents, and estimates.
  • Review project changes, pending or anticipated alterations to the contract, additional work requests, and other factors.
  • Review job cost sheets, assist with preparation of monthly billings/project invoices, and ensure assigned projects stay with budget.
  • Serve as liaison between clients and agencies, subcontractors, and design teams on project issues including technical requirements, completion requirements, and billing inquiries.
  • Participate in the preparation of proposals and lead major submission on large projects.
  • Supervise work of project staff to ensure that it meets the highest professional standards.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in civil engineering or related field required.
  • Ten or more (10+) years of professional engineering experience with an emphasis on transportation engineering or related field.
  • Demonstrated experience leading professional engineering projects with transportation engineering projects required.
  • Experience with transportation strongly preferred.
  • EIT Registration required.
  • Professional Engineer (PE) Registration or ability to receive within six (6) months strongly preferred.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ook).
  • Valid state driver's license and ability to successfully pass a motor vehicle check or reliable form of transportation to/from the office and/or project site strongly preferred.
  • Proficient knowledge of computer aided software such as Synchro, HCS, AutoCAD, MicroStation, VISSIM, SIDRA, and BlueBeam.
